What is the Busan to Seoul Train Service?
The Busan to Seoul train service primarily operates through Korea’s high-speed rail system called KTX (Korea Train Express), which is managed by Korail, the national railway operator. KTX trains travel at speeds up to 300 km/h on dedicated high-speed tracks, connecting Busan Station in the south to Seoul Station in the capital region. This route represents the backbone of South Korea’s intercity transportation network, with trains departing regularly throughout the day.
There are three main train types available on this route. First, the KTX is the fastest option, completing the journey in 2 hours 18 to 40 minutes depending on the number of stops. Second, the KTX-Sancheon offers a similar service with slightly older trains at comparable speeds. Third, the ITX-Saemaeul provides a more economical alternative, taking approximately 4 hours and 30 minutes but at significantly lower fares. Therefore, most travelers choose KTX for business or time-sensitive trips, while budget-conscious passengers opt for ITX-Saemaeul.
The route covers a distance of 447.1 kilometers and makes strategic stops at major cities including Daegu, Dongdaegu, and Daejeon. Korail operates over 90 daily train services between Busan and Seoul stations, ensuring maximum flexibility for passengers. The trains feature comfortable seating in two classes: standard economy and first-class rooms, both equipped with power outlets, WiFi, and spacious legroom. The Busan-Seoul KTX route maintains a high on-time performance rate, making it one of the world’s most reliable train services.
